The Supply Chain Management (SCM) Software Market is a segment of the enterprise software industry that includes a wide range of software tools and solutions designed to manage and optimize the flow of goods, data, and finances within a supply chain. A supply chain encompasses all activities involved in moving a product from its raw material stage to the end customer.
The primary function of SCM software is to enhance the efficiency, visibility, and control of these complex processes. This is achieved by automating transactions, managing relationships with suppliers, and streamlining various business processes, which ultimately leads to reduced costs, improved performance, and increased efficiency.
Key components and functionalities within the SCM software market typically include:
Supply Chain Planning: This involves forecasting demand, production planning, and inventory management to ensure the right products are available at the right time.
Sourcing and Procurement: Software in this category helps businesses identify and manage suppliers, negotiate contracts, and automate purchasing processes.
Manufacturing and Production: These solutions help with the coordination of manufacturing operations, quality control, and production scheduling.
Logistics and Distribution: This includes Transportation Management Systems (TMS) for optimizing routes and tracking shipments, and Warehouse Management Systems (WMS) for managing warehouse operations, from goods receipt to order fulfillment.
Order Management: Solutions for processing and fulfilling customer orders, including invoicing and tracking.
The SCM software market is undergoing rapid transformation, with a significant shift toward cloud-based (SaaS) solutions, as well as the increasing integration of technologies like Artificial Intelligence (AI), Machine Learning (ML), the Internet of Things (IoT), and blockchain to provide advanced analytics, predictive capabilities, and enhanced transparency.
The global economy's intricate web of production, distribution, and consumption has never been more complex. In this dynamic environment, the Supply Chain Management (SCM) software market is experiencing unprecedented growth, fueled by a confluence of powerful drivers. Businesses worldwide are recognizing that robust, intelligent SCM solutions are no longer a luxury but a fundamental necessity for survival and competitive advantage. Here's a detailed look at the key forces shaping this vital market:
Rising Complexity of Global Supply Chains Driving Demand for Efficient Management Solutions: The sheer complexity of modern global supply chains stands as a primary catalyst for the SCM software market. Geopolitical shifts, trade agreements, diverse regulatory landscapes, and an ever-expanding network of suppliers and distributors across continents create a labyrinthine challenge for businesses. Managing this intricate web manually is not only inefficient but virtually impossible. SCM software provides the essential tools to centralize data, automate processes, and offer a holistic view of operations, enabling organizations to navigate these complexities with greater agility and precision. This drive for efficiency, cost reduction, and risk mitigation in a globalized world makes advanced SCM solutions indispensable.
Increasing Adoption of Cloud-Based Supply Chain Software for Scalability and Flexibility: The shift towards cloud-based SCM software represents a monumental change in the market. Traditional on-premise solutions often require significant upfront investment, maintenance, and IT infrastructure, posing barriers for many businesses, especially small and medium-sized enterprises (SMEs). Cloud-based (SaaS) SCM offers unparalleled scalability, allowing companies to easily expand or contract their software capabilities as their needs evolve without major capital outlays. Furthermore, the inherent flexibility of cloud platforms ensures accessibility from anywhere, fosters seamless collaboration across distributed teams, and provides automatic updates, significantly reducing IT burden. This blend of cost-effectiveness, agility, and ease of deployment is a major magnet for businesses seeking modern SCM solutions.
Growing Need for Real-Time Visibility and Analytics to Enhance Decision-Making: In today's fast-paced business landscape, delayed information is a significant disadvantage. The growing demand for real-time visibility and advanced analytics is a critical driver for SCM software adoption. Businesses require immediate insights into inventory levels, shipment statuses, production schedules, and potential disruptions to make informed, proactive decisions. Modern SCM software, often integrated with business intelligence (BI) tools, provides dynamic dashboards, predictive analytics, and comprehensive reporting. This capability allows supply chain managers to identify bottlenecks, forecast demand more accurately, optimize resource allocation, and respond swiftly to unforeseen challenges, ultimately enhancing operational efficiency and strategic planning.
Expansion of E-commerce and Omnichannel Retail Requiring Advanced Supply Chain Coordination: The explosive growth of e-commerce and the rise of omnichannel retail models have placed unprecedented pressure on supply chains, demanding sophisticated coordination and execution. Customers now expect seamless experiences across online, mobile, and physical touchpoints, coupled with rapid delivery times. This necessitates highly agile and responsive supply chains capable of managing diverse order fulfillment strategies, from direct-to-consumer shipping to in-store pickups. SCM software provides the backbone for orchestrating these complex operations, optimizing inventory across multiple locations, managing last-mile delivery, and ensuring a consistent customer experience, making it an indispensable tool for retailers in the digital age.
Integration of AI, Machine Learning, and IoT for Predictive Analytics and Automation: The integration of cutting-edge technologies like Artificial Intelligence (AI), Machine Learning (ML), and the Internet of Things (IoT) is revolutionizing the SCM software market. IoT sensors provide real-time data on asset location, condition, and environmental factors, offering unprecedented transparency. AI and ML algorithms then process this vast amount of data to deliver predictive analytics for demand forecasting, risk assessment, and proactive maintenance, moving beyond reactive management. These technologies also enable greater automation in warehousing, logistics, and inventory management, significantly reducing manual errors and boosting operational efficiency. This convergence of smart technologies within SCM software is paving the way for truly intelligent and autonomous supply chains.
Emphasis on Cost Reduction, Inventory Optimization, and Operational Efficiency: At the core of every business strategy lies the imperative to reduce costs, optimize resources, and enhance operational efficiency. These enduring objectives are powerful drivers for the adoption of SCM software. By providing tools for demand planning, inventory management, supplier relationship management, and logistics optimization, SCM solutions directly contribute to significant cost savings. They help minimize carrying costs, prevent stockouts and overstock, reduce waste, and streamline processes to eliminate redundancies. In a competitive global market, the ability of SCM software to deliver tangible improvements in the bottom line and operational performance makes it an essential investment for businesses aiming for sustainable growth and profitability.
Global Supply Chain Management Software Market Restraints
While the demand for Supply Chain Management (SCM) software is undeniably robust, the market is not without its challenges. Several significant restraints temper its growth, posing hurdles for both vendors and prospective adopters. Understanding these limitations is crucial for developing strategies that can mitigate their impact and unlock the full potential of SCM solutions. Here's an in-depth look at the key factors holding back wider adoption and smoother operation within the SCM software market:
High Implementation and Maintenance Costs Limiting Adoption Among Small and Medium Enterprises: One of the most significant barriers to widespread SCM software adoption, particularly for Small and Medium Enterprises (SMEs), is the high cost associated with implementation and ongoing maintenance. While cloud-based solutions have lowered the entry barrier, the initial investment for licensing, customization, data migration, and training can still be substantial. Beyond implementation, recurring costs for subscriptions, technical support, regular updates, and potential system enhancements can strain the budgets of smaller businesses. This financial constraint often forces SMEs to rely on manual processes or less sophisticated tools, hindering their ability to compete effectively with larger, technologically advanced organizations.
Complexity of Integrating Software with Legacy Systems and Diverse IT Infrastructures: A major technical challenge restraining the SCM software market is the inherent difficulty in integrating new solutions with existing legacy systems and diverse IT infrastructures. Many established companies operate on older, often disparate, enterprise resource planning (ERP), warehouse management, or transportation management systems that were not designed for seamless interoperability. Integrating modern SCM software with these antiquated or varied systems can be a complex, time-consuming, and expensive endeavor, often requiring extensive customization, middleware, and specialized IT expertise. This integration complexity can lead to data silos, operational disruptions, and resistance from IT departments, slowing down adoption cycles and increasing project risks.
Data Security and Privacy Concerns Due to Increasing Cyber Threats in Supply Chains: As supply chains become increasingly digitized and interconnected, concerns regarding data security and privacy have escalated, acting as a significant restraint on SCM software adoption. The vast amount of sensitive data handled by SCM systems - including proprietary business information, financial records, customer data, and intellectual property - makes them attractive targets for cyber threats. High-profile breaches have underscored the vulnerabilities within extended supply networks, leading to a natural apprehension among businesses about entrusting critical data to third-party software providers or cloud platforms. Ensuring robust cybersecurity measures, compliance with global data privacy regulations (like GDPR), and maintaining trust are paramount, yet challenging, factors in the market.
Shortage of Skilled Professionals to Manage and Optimize Advanced SCM Solutions: The increasing sophistication of modern SCM software, particularly with the integration of AI, machine learning, and advanced analytics, has created a growing shortage of skilled professionals capable of effectively managing and optimizing these solutions. Businesses struggle to find individuals with the right blend of supply chain expertise, data science capabilities, and technical proficiency to configure, maintain, and fully leverage advanced SCM platforms. This talent gap can lead to underutilization of software features, suboptimal performance, and increased reliance on external consultants, adding to operational costs and diminishing the perceived value of the investment.
Resistance to Digital Transformation in Traditionally Operated Supply Chains: A notable cultural and organizational restraint on the SCM software market is the inherent resistance to digital transformation within traditionally operated supply chains. Many companies, particularly those with long-established processes and a workforce accustomed to manual methods, may view new software implementations with skepticism. Fear of job displacement, unfamiliarity with new technologies, and a general reluctance to deviate from "the way things have always been done" can create significant internal friction. Overcoming this inertia requires strong leadership, comprehensive change management strategies, and extensive training, which can add complexity and extend the timeline for successful SCM software adoption.
Frequent Software Updates and Customization Needs Increasing Operational Challenges: While frequent software updates can bring new features and security enhancements, they also represent a potential operational challenge and restraint in the SCM software market. For businesses that have heavily customized their SCM solutions to fit unique processes, each update can necessitate significant retesting, recustomization, and potential disruption to workflows. The need for ongoing customization to adapt to evolving business requirements or market changes also adds to complexity and cost. Managing these frequent changes and ensuring seamless continuity of operations can be a significant burden for IT departments and end-users, potentially leading to update fatigue and a reluctance to fully embrace the latest software versions.

Based on Solution Type, the Supply Chain Management Software Market is segmented into Production Planning And Scheduling, Enterprise Resource Planning, Inventory Optimization, Capacity Planning, Order Management, and Demand Forecasting. At Verified Market Research (VMR), we observe that Enterprise Resource Planning (ERP) is the dominant subsegment, holding a significant revenue share of over 37% in 2024, particularly among large enterprises. This dominance is driven by ERP's foundational role in integrating core business processes including finance, human resources, and supply chain into a single, unified system. The increasing complexity of global operations and the push for digitalization across industries like manufacturing, retail, and healthcare have made a comprehensive, data-driven approach essential. North America, with its mature technological infrastructure and high adoption of data-driven decision-making, leads this segment.
The second most dominant subsegment is Demand Forecasting, experiencing rapid growth with an estimated CAGR of 11.5% from 2025 to 2033. This growth is a direct response to the volatile market conditions and supply chain disruptions witnessed globally, which have highlighted the critical need for accurate, real-time demand prediction. The proliferation of e-commerce and omnichannel retail, especially in the Asia-Pacific region, has further intensified the demand for sophisticated forecasting tools that can leverage AI and machine learning to analyze vast datasets and predict consumer behavior with greater precision.
The remaining subsegments Production Planning And Scheduling, Inventory Optimization, Capacity Planning, and Order Management play a crucial, albeit supporting, role. Production Planning and Scheduling is gaining traction, especially in the manufacturing sector, as companies focus on minimizing waste and maximizing resource utilization. Similarly, Inventory Optimization is a key focus for businesses seeking to reduce carrying costs and avoid stockouts, with the retail and e-commerce industries being primary adopters. Capacity Planning and Order Management, while foundational, are increasingly being integrated as modules within larger ERP and specialized SCM suites, reflecting the market's trend toward holistic and interconnected solutions that streamline every aspect of the supply chain.

Based on Deployment Type, the Supply Chain Management Software Market is segmented into Cloud-based, On-Premise, and Hybrid. At VMR, we observe that the Cloud-based subsegment is overwhelmingly dominant, capturing over 61% of the market share in 2024 and projected to grow at a robust CAGR of approximately 13.8% through 2030. This dominance is driven by an unprecedented need for scalability and flexibility in a volatile global economy, a core advantage of the Software-as-a-Service (SaaS) model. Cloud-based solutions allow businesses of all sizes, particularly the burgeoning Small and Medium-sized Enterprise (SME) segment, to access advanced SCM capabilities without the prohibitive upfront costs of on-premise hardware and infrastructure. The digitalization trend, accelerated by the pandemic, has made real-time visibility and remote accessibility non-negotiable, a need perfectly addressed by cloud platforms. Geographically, North America leads in cloud adoption due to its advanced digital infrastructure, while the rapidly growing Asia-Pacific market is also a key driver, with new entrants favoring cost-effective, easily deployable cloud solutions. These solutions are heavily relied upon by the e-commerce, retail, and logistics industries, where rapid scalability and data-driven decision-making are critical for managing complex, global operations.
The On-Premise subsegment, while still a significant component of the market, is experiencing a steady decline in market share. It is primarily driven by large, established enterprises with heavily customized, mission-critical legacy systems that require strict control over their data and infrastructure. Industries with high security and regulatory requirements, such as finance and certain government sectors, also favor on-premise solutions due to perceived greater data security and privacy. However, the high initial investment, long implementation times, and significant maintenance costs, coupled with the lack of flexibility and real-time collaboration offered by cloud alternatives, are major restraints.
Finally, the Hybrid subsegment is a growing niche, offering a bridge for enterprises transitioning away from on-premise solutions. This model allows businesses to keep sensitive or core processes on-premise while leveraging the scalability and collaborative benefits of the cloud for non-critical functions like demand planning and analytics. While its market share is currently smaller, its future potential is strong as a pragmatic solution for businesses that are not ready for a full-scale migration to the cloud but recognize the need to modernize.

Based on End-User Industry, the Supply Chain Management Software Market is segmented into Manufacturing, FMCG, Retail, Food Processing and Chemicals, Automotive, Healthcare, and Semiconductors. At VMR, we observe that the Manufacturing sector is the dominant subsegment, holding a substantial market share of over 31% and expected to grow at a robust CAGR of approximately 12.89%. Its dominance is driven by the industry's complex and high-volume operations, which necessitate sophisticated SCM solutions for production planning, inventory optimization, and logistics coordination. Key drivers include the global push for digitalization, the adoption of Industry 4.0 technologies like IoT and AI, and the need to build resilient supply chains in the face of disruptions, particularly in the Asia-Pacific region where manufacturing hubs are expanding rapidly. Manufacturers rely on this software to gain end-to-end visibility, improve resource allocation, and enhance overall operational efficiency to maintain a competitive edge.
The second most dominant subsegment is the FMCG sector, which is projected to expand rapidly. The sector's demand is fueled by the need for lean, agile, and responsive supply chains to manage high-turnover goods, shifting consumer preferences, and the rapid growth of e-commerce. As consumers increasingly demand faster delivery and product transparency, FMCG companies are leveraging SCM software to optimize last-mile delivery, manage real-time inventory, and enhance demand forecasting.
The remaining subsegments, including Retail, Automotive, Healthcare, and Semiconductors, play a crucial supporting role. The Retail sector's adoption is driven by the rise of omnichannel commerce and the need to streamline inventory across online and offline channels. The Automotive industry utilizes SCM software to manage intricate global supplier networks and support just-in-time manufacturing, while the Healthcare and Semiconductors sectors are increasingly adopting these solutions to ensure regulatory compliance and secure the supply of critical, high-value components. Overall, the market's growth is underpinned by a universal demand for operational efficiency, transparency, and resilience across all industries.

United States Supply Chain Management Software Market
The United States is a dominant force in the SCM software market, characterized by a high level of technological maturity and a strong focus on innovation. The market is propelled by a combination of factors, including a well-established e-commerce sector, high labor costs that incentivize automation, and the widespread adoption of cloud-based solutions. The need for supply chain resilience, especially in the wake of recent global disruptions, is a major driver, pushing companies to invest in SCM solutions that offer real-time visibility, advanced analytics, and risk management capabilities. The U.S. market is home to many leading SCM software vendors, and there is a growing trend of integrating cutting-edge technologies like AI and machine learning to optimize everything from demand forecasting to last-mile delivery.
Europe Supply Chain Management Software Market
The European SCM software market is mature and diverse, with varying levels of technological adoption across countries. The key drivers in Europe include the push for digital transformation, the need to manage complex, cross-border supply chains within the European Union, and a strong emphasis on sustainability and ethical sourcing. The market is seeing a high adoption of SCM solutions that help businesses comply with stringent environmental and labor regulations, enabling transparency and traceability. While some countries, like Germany, have a strong history of on-premise solutions, the trend toward cloud-based SCM is accelerating, driven by the desire for greater flexibility and scalability. The manufacturing and automotive sectors are particularly strong users of SCM software, seeking to optimize intricate production and logistics networks.
Asia-Pacific Supply Chain Management Software Market
The Asia-Pacific region is the fastest-growing market for SCM software, fueled by rapid economic expansion, increasing industrialization, and the proliferation of e-commerce. As the world's manufacturing hub, countries like China and India are seeing a surge in demand for SCM solutions to manage vast production networks and global exports. The market is characterized by a significant investment in logistics and transportation infrastructure, which in turn drives the need for sophisticated SCM tools. The adoption of cloud-based SCM is rising exponentially, particularly among small and medium-sized enterprises (SMEs), who are looking for cost-effective solutions to compete in a highly dynamic market. The focus is on improving operational efficiency, enhancing supply chain visibility, and leveraging technologies like AI and IoT to manage complex logistics and meet the demands of a rapidly growing consumer base.
Latin America Supply Chain Management Software Market
The SCM software market in Latin America is in a strong growth phase, driven by the need for operational efficiency and the expansion of key sectors like e-commerce and retail. With growing economies and an increasing focus on international trade, businesses in the region are recognizing the need to digitize their supply chains to stay competitive. Key drivers include the need for better visibility and control to manage fragmented logistics networks and address challenges like infrastructure limitations. The market is seeing a high adoption of cloud-based SCM and is increasingly leveraging real-time analytics to make more informed decisions. Brazil and Mexico are leading the charge, with a growing number of local and international players offering solutions tailored to the specific needs of the region's diverse industries.
Middle East & Africa Supply Chain Management Software Market
The SCM software market in the Middle East & Africa (MEA) is experiencing rapid growth, driven by ambitious government initiatives aimed at economic diversification and the region's strategic location as a global trade hub. Countries in the Middle East, particularly the UAE and Saudi Arabia, are investing heavily in modernizing their infrastructure and developing smart logistics hubs, which in turn fuels the demand for SCM software. The oil and gas, retail, and construction sectors are key adopters. In Africa, while adoption is still emerging, the growth of telecommunications and e-commerce is creating a strong need for efficient supply chain management. The market is characterized by a high interest in cloud-based solutions and a focus on leveraging new technologies to improve efficiency and establish resilient supply chains in the face of ongoing geopolitical and economic challenges.
